Hi team,

Before I hand off the 3.2 release, please note the humidity sensor drift reported on Verdana controllers in the Elmbrook trial site. Drift exceeds 4% after roughly ten days of continuous operation; firmware 3.2.1 adds an automatic recalibration cycle every 72 hours. Support should advise growers to install 3.2.1 and trigger a manual recalibration once. The hotfix bundle must be verified before distribution, so I'm including the signing key used for the 3.2.1 packages below.

release key, fahof-yagap: bky3_m5d

## Onboarding: Bulk Edits in the Ledgermint Admin Table

Bulk edits in Ledgermint's admin table apply atomically: either every selected row updates or none do. New teammates should test changes in the staging table first. Applying a bulk edit in production requires unlocking the edit-approval vault, which you'll do on your first shadow shift. That vault's recovery passphrase is noted below.

vault phrase of tajef-faduf = casox-ralius-julir

**Postmortem timeline — Farelight pricing experiment**

14:22 — On-call paged after checkout conversions dropped sharply on the Farelight platform. Investigation showed the ticket-pricing experiment had begun serving the treatment price to 100% of traffic instead of the intended 10% split, due to a misconfigured rollout flag pushed earlier that afternoon. Experiment was halted at 14:41 and prices reverted. The deploy responsible was identified by the token recorded below.

session token of fadug-hahap = htk3_554

## Tuning

Canary gating in Pellermesh compares the canary cohort's error rate and latency percentiles against the stable baseline over a sliding window. Promotion proceeds only when every gate passes for the full window; a single breach triggers automatic rollback. As agreed at the eng sync, thresholds are deliberately conservative while the Vantrey cluster migration is underway. All gates read from the table below, so adjust values there rather than in code.

tuning table, kawep-tawif:
CAPS = {
    "olidor": 80,
    "belion": 7,
    "quenys": 225,
    "druox": 839,
    "fraath": 482,
}